## Further Reading

The Larkspur session-token refresh bug (fixed in 4.2.1) caused tokens to expire mid-refresh under clock skew above 30 seconds, logging users out in loops. Symptoms: repeated 401s followed by successful re-auth, spiking on the Northgate cluster. If you see this pattern on older deployments, the mitigation is forcing a token cache flush — do not restart the auth pods first. Root-cause analysis, affected versions, and the flush procedure are documented on the internal page below.

operations page: https://argocd.merlaqdyn.corp/projects/spaces/secrets/settings/32f46bba4a68d425

Subject: DNS cut-over wrap-up — Mistralbay resolvers

Welcome aboard. Last week we cut the Mistralbay cluster over to the new internal resolvers after months of intermittent lookup failures. The flakiness traced to an undersized cache and aggressive negative-TTL handling, not the upstream servers. Since the cut-over we've seen zero resolution timeouts. If symptoms recur, check cache hit rates first. The resolvers now run with the following configuration.

config for faduf-yahap:
[lamvan]
team = rusael
access_code = ac_ac22dc
owner = druius.istdor
host = lamvan.novacio.example
port = 8443
peer = soreth.xolmario.corp
salt = 0768e68d
pin = 8310

Handover: Lintbox component library versioning

For the on-call engineer: Lintbox, our shared component library, moved to strict semver last sprint. Releases are automated on merge to main; breaking changes require a major bump flagged in the PR title. If a consumer app breaks overnight, pin them to the previous minor and file a regression ticket. Release pipeline questions or emergency version yanks should be routed to the maintainer named below.

approver of tawip-bagap = Holdor Silath